How to conjugate descongelar in Indicative Past Perfect in Spanish

descongelar
to defrost
regular verb

Descongelar means to thaw or defrost something that was frozen. It is commonly used when referring to food or other items that need to be brought to a temperature suitable for use or consumption.

How to conjugate descongelar in Indicative Past Perfect

El Pretérito Pluscuamperfecto - used to talk about actions that happened before another action in the past

Indicative Past Perfect Conjugations

PronounConjugation
Yo
había descongelado
habías descongelado
Él / Ella / Usted
había descongelado
Nosotros / Nosotras
habíamos descongelado
Vosotros / Vosotras
habíais descongelado
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
habían descongelado

Examples of descongelar in Indicative Past Perfect

Yo
Yo ya había descongelado la carne.
I had already defrosted the meat.
Tú habías descongelado el pescado.
You had defrosted the fish.
Él / Ella / Usted
Ella había descongelado las verduras.
She had defrosted the vegetables.
Nosotros / Nosotras
Nosotros habíamos descongelado el pollo.
We had defrosted the chicken.
Vosotros / Vosotras
Vosotros habíais descongelado la sopa.
You all had defrosted the soup.
Ellos / Ellas / Ustedes
Ellos habían descongelado los mariscos.
They had defrosted the seafood.
